How to Avoid Dating the Dumb, The Deceitful, The Dastardly, The Dysfunctional & The Deranged is the award-winning dating guidebook written by popular relationship advice columnist and social researcher Deborrah Cooper.
Sucka Free Love is a hip and modern guide for dating singles from 16 to 60. With questions and answers culled from almost two decades of advice columns, Sucka Free Love tackles tough subjects of Generation X and Baby Boomers getting back into the dating game after divorce or breakup.
Ms. Cooper handles the toughest subjects with amazing insight, delivering her message with a touch of humor and sometimes a swift kick in the pants. Subjects such as interracial dating and relationships and their inherent problems, the pros and cons of marriage, how to screen dates and pick Mr./Ms. Right vs. Mr./Ms. Right Now or Mr./Ms. Wrong. Deborrah also tackles addictions and dependencies, interfering family, mommas boys, the impact of racism and sexism on relationships, family conflicts, abusive relationships, cheating, and lots more with aplomb.
Cooper's intelligence and light hearted personality both shine in this hilariously witty, yet down to earth dating primer which contains information on managing the rocky seas of love that's as solid as it gets.
